Local Fare

There’s nothing like enjoying a meal made from local ingredients, and there are plenty locally-owned restaurants in Salt Lake City. 

For mouthwatering farm-to-table cuisine, head straight to Pago. Offering New American meat and vegetarian options, Pago uses ingredients sourced in Utah to provide a purely local dining experience.

Blocks from downtown, local favorite Café Niche has a modern vibe. The American-Cafe style cuisine is exceptionally fresh, natural, and sourced from local ranches and farms.

Located downtown, another must-try local fare spot is From Scratch. As the name suggests, they make all of this authentic Italian cuisine entirely from scratch, and we mean all of it, including pasta, ketchup, jams, and even pastrami!

Mexican

The Mexican food in Salt Lake City does not disappoint. From delectable food trucks to charming sit-down establishments, your choices are plentiful.

Stop by Tacos Don Rafa food truck at 798 State St. for divine street tacos, burritos, and huge cheese quesadillas. In business since 1998 with no shortage of loyal customers, they’re definitely doing something right in the deliciousness department.   

Head to Taquería Los Lee in South Salt Lake for tasty and affordable, fresh, homemade Mexican food prepared by this multi-generational family.

Native American

Looking to try something new? Make a beeline for South Salt Lake and Navajo Hogan to enjoy Native American food prepared with the freshest ingredients. Make sure to try the traditional Navajo tacos and some sweet fry bread.

Vegetarian and Vegan

Zest Kitchen & Bar is a plant-based restaurant and bar in downtown SLC with seemingly endless vegan, vegetarian, and gluten-free options as well as an extensive plant-based drink selection. It’s important to note that Zest Kitchen & Bar is a 21 and older establishment. 

Another fantastic vegan restaurant in the Vertical Diner. Located four blocks from the downtown core, you’ll not only find great ambiance, but a fully plant-based menu with vegan wings, vegan cheesesteaks and burgers, vegan desserts, and so much more.

Veggie House serves up delicious vegetarian and vegan Asian cuisine in South Salt Lake. It’s the perfect place to order your favorite Asian dishes with meat substitutes like soy chicken, soy beef, soy shrimp, or tofu.
